- 积分
- 1150
- 最后登录
- 2024-5-7
- 精华
- 0
- 阅读权限
- 40
- 主题
- 385
- UID
- 835868
- 帖子
- 2874
- PB币
- 3565
- 威望
- 0
- 贡献
- 0
- 技术
- 1
- 活跃
- 799
- UID
- 835868
- 帖子
- 2874
- PB币
- 3565
- 贡献
- 0
- 技术
- 1
- 活跃
- 799
|
79F
发表于 2024-4-12 13:28:33
IP属地广东
|只看该作者
漆黑之牙 发表于 2024-4-12 13:14
https://zhuanlan.zhihu.com/p/381842003
这不是Vista时代就有了吗?通常一些较为专业的多媒体播放器软 ...
Windows Code Audio 是vista后有的,而软实时是只有Windows Iot 21H2 企业版才有,
要实现最佳的音频播放,微软建议要用Windows Iot 21H2 企业版
并且做6步准备
使用 powercfg.exe 禁用空闲状态
请参考系统服务的安全准则来禁用以下服务:
SysMain (Superfetch)
DPS(诊断策略服务)
Audiosrv(Windows 音频)
使用此指南禁用 Windows 更新。
备注
这将使设备暴露于各种漏洞,因为安全修补程序无法通过。 也就是说,这是必要的,因为 Windows 更新代理不遵循 CPU 核心隔离。 建议制定一个计划,确保设备安全性,并在设备可以停机维护期间安装更新
提示
在以下 UWF 文档中可找到在停机期间管理更新的一个很好的示例:服务 UWF 保护的设备。如果你使用 UWF 和软实时,则此过程应同时考虑到这两项功能的 OS 更新需求。
设置 WindowsIoT CSP,实现实时性能。
配置 RSS 以将 ISR/DPC 迁移到 CPU0
备注
这取决于硬件,只有在 NIC 支持 RSS 时才能实现
可选:禁用线程 DPC 进行调试
在服务中关闭Windows 音频服务后,Windows不能使用内置的混音器,必须用ASIO或Code Audio方式输出音频,这样音源以纯数字方式输出给音频播放设备,需要DA解码器来重放音频 |
|